KNX Programmer

5 days ago


Hyderabad, Telangana, India CJ Konsultants Full time

Job Title: KNX Programmer

Location: Hyderabad

Job description:
* Develop, code, and debug AV control system programs using platforms such as **Crestron, AMX, Extron, QSC Q-SYS, Biamp Tesira**, etc.

* Create custom user interfaces (UIs) for touch panels, mobile devices, and control surfaces.

* Integrate AV equipment including displays, switchers, projectors, audio processors, DSPs, video conferencing systems, and lighting controls.

* Program automation sequences, device communication, and system logic

* Configure AV networking, IP/serial communication, audio routing, and video signal paths.

* Set up DSP configurations (e.g., EQ, feedback control, gain structure).

* Ensure compatibility between hardware, firmware, and control components.

* Perform system-level tests and troubleshooting to ensure stable functionality.

* Prepare programming documentation, system diagrams, and configuration files.

* Maintain version control and update logs for all programmed systems.

* Provide operation manuals for client training

* Communicate with project managers, designers, and clients to understand programming requirements.

* Support clients with training sessions and technical explanations during handover.

* Proficiency in **Crestron (SIMPL, VT-Pro, Crestron Studio), AMX NetLinx, Extron Global Scripter, QSC Q-SYS, Biamp Tesira**, etc.

* Strong understanding of AV signal flow, audio processing, and video distribution.

* Networking knowledge: VLANs, IP addressing, DHCP, TCP/IP protocols.

* Experience with video conferencing platforms (Zoom Rooms, MS Teams Rooms, Cisco).

* Familiarity with scripting languages (Python, Lua, C#, JavaScript preferred).

* Strong analytical and problem-solving ability.

* Excellent communication and documentation skills.

* Ability to work independently and within a team.

* Attention to detail and time management.